I want to build an out door fireplace 25 feet from my 30 foot Evergreen Magnolia tree. This means I have to dig into the root system to put footings in. Do the trees roots reach that far out? If so will it harm the tree in any way if I dig into the roots?Also will the smoke from the fireplace harm the tree?Thanks for any input.

My guesses:1. You’ll probably encounter some roots at 25 feet. Whether you’ll do permanent damage to the tree at that distance is questionable. 2. Unless you use the fireplace almost full time I can’t see the smoke being a serious problem.
